Что могут делать нейросети

0
23

Обучи себя сам. Что такое нейронные сети и как они, развлекая, меняют нашу жизнь

RYTR

Ну а последние несколько месяцев и вовсе принесли нейронным сетям и их создателям небывалую славу: выстрелило приложение FaceApp, показывающее, как вы будете выглядеть через энное количество лет. Наверное, пока мы пишем эту статью, кто-то изобрел нейросеть, которая напишет эту статью за меня… Но на самом деле, развлечения – это не предел использования нейронных сетей. Куда важнее то, чему они могут научиться и чему научить нас.

Но что еще главное – людям понравилось, и они стали готовы платить за развлечение. В итоге, когда пару лет назад белорусские разработчики создали приложение MSQRD, добавляющее маски к вашим лицам на камере онлайн, они и подумать не могли о том, что пользователем забавной игрушки станут миллионы. Популярность приложения стала так высока, что Facebook купила их за 85 миллионов долларов. Неплохо для небольшой компании!

Stable Diffusion — инструмент от группы Stability.Ai. Нейросеть создает картинку по словесному описанию. Она использует в работе кодировщик текста, который описывает каждое слово с помощью списка чисел или вектора. Генератор изображения обрабатывает эти данные и преобразует в пиксельную картинку. Нейросеть уже используют для создания контента — в телеграм-канале АктаНейро можно посмотреть, как Stable Diffusion генерирует изображения к новостям.

ruDALL-E — русская версия нейросети DALL-E от Сбера. DALL-E — одна из версий модели GPT-3, обученная генерировать изображения из текста. Первый компонент нейросети (CLIP) переводит текст в цифровую среду и создает набросок изображения. CLIP тренировали на датасете из 600 миллионов картинок с подписями. Второй компонент GLIDE детализирует изображение. На финальном этапе алгоритм доводит картинку до максимально возможного уровня качества. DALL-E активно используют в коммерческих целях. Например, журнал Cosmopolitan поместил на обложку изображение, сгенерированное нейросетью.

В обучаемости. Без этого они просто были бы еще одной математической моделью, но благодаря обучению могут приводить в шок непосвященных. Нейросети могут распознавать более глубокие, иногда неожиданные закономерности в данных. Объяснить на пальцах это не так просто. В общем смысле слова, обучение заключается в нахождении верных коэффициентов связи между нейронами, а также в обобщении данных и выявлении сложных зависимостей между входными и выходными сигналами. Если вначале ее легко обмануть, то через пару сотен тысяч действий, она легко распознает, если вы пытаетесь дать ей что-то не то.

Нейронные сети стали называть так из-за принципов работы математической модели, которая чем-то напоминает функционирование нашей нервной системы. Уверены, что вы и сами в курсе: у нас есть нейроны, образующие нервную систему. Их главная задача — распространять информацию по всему телу, используя электрические и химические сигналы. Они черпают ее из окружающей среды или организма, оценивают ее, думают, как отреагировать, а еще запоминают. Вообще, это крайне занятные штуки, и на эту тему есть множество прекрасных книг (читайте — нейроны скажут вам спасибо). Мы же вернемся к их искусственным (?) коллегам.

ЧИТАТЬ ТАКЖЕ:  Зачем использовать искусственный интеллект

Придумать название и логотип компании

Стоит ли опасаться развития искусственного интеллекта до таких высот, что он потребует у вас мотоцикл и куртку? Вряд ли. Сегодня все подобные сервисы создаются скорее не для решения глобальных задач, на которые и нацелены нейросети, а для демонстрации способностей нейронной сети и проведения её обучения. «Многие прорывные результаты исследований пока не очень применимы в бизнесе. На практике зачастую разумнее использовать другие методы машинного обучения — например, различные алгоритмы, основанные на деревьях решений. Наверное, это выглядит не так захватывающе и футуристично, но эти подходы очень распространены», — пишет Борис Вольфсон, директор по развитию HeadHunter. А раз так, то человечество по-прежнему остается главным врагом самому себе

Представьте себе сельскохозяйственный комбайн, исполнительные механизмы которого снабжены множеством видеокамер. Он делает пять тысяч снимков в минуту каждого растения в полосе своей траектории. Каждый снимок сам по себе ничего не значит. Но используя нейросеть, сравнивая полученные результаты с теми, что есть в его программе, комбайн анализирует — не сорняк ли это, не поражено ли оно болезнью или вредителями. И обрабатывает каждое растение индивидуально. Фантастика? Уже не совсем. А через пять лет может стать нормой.

Нейросети пока не могут написать большой и связный текст без помощи человека. Тем не менее они помогут начать статью или рассылку, сформулировать мысль или идею. Сервисы могут быть полезны для копирайтеров, менеджеров и всех, кому приходится или хочется писать.

Инструмент создал разработчик из Google Дэн Мотценбекер на проекте AI Experiments от Google Creative Lab. Нейросеть работает на базе платформы Google Cloud Vision API и переводчика Translate API. Эти технологии позволяют с высокой точностью распознавать объекты на картинках и выдавать машинный перевод. Нейросеть считывает форму предмета, ищет совпадения, распознаеёт вещь и переводит название на выбранный язык. Сервис знает немецкий, французский, испанский, итальянский, китайский, японский, корейский, датский языки и хинди. Иногда инструмент ошибается, но, как и любая технология машинного обучения, учится на своих ошибках и совершенствуется с каждым запросом.

Потому что мощности стали позволят разрабатывать нейросети даже небольшим компаниям. А главное — появились готовые, предобученные нейросети, распознающие образы, на основании которых можно делать свои приложения, не занимаясь длительной подготовкой нейросети к работе. По сути, создав один раз нейросеть, которая что-то делает с фотографиями (различает лицо, например), вы потом сможете использовать этот алгоритм и на других подобных проектах.

Нейронные сети – это одно из направлений в разработке систем искусственного интеллекта. Не единственное, но очень популярное из-за своих возможностей в сфере развлечения. Сейчас о них говорят на каждом углу, а впервые о таких сетях услышали еще в 1943 году. Кстати, тогда еще не существовало даже понятия «искусственный интеллект», а сети уже были.

ОСТАВЬТЕ ОТВЕТ

Пожалуйста, введите ваш комментарий!
пожалуйста, введите ваше имя здесь